The authorities Leningrad Region plan to increase in 2021 commodity turnover with Belarus by 15-20% including due to alignment of trade balance, the governor of the region Alexander Drozdenko after a meeting in Minsk with the prime minister of Belarus Roman Aleksandrovich Golovchenko declared. By words Alexander Drozdenko, at Leningrad Region are potential for increase next year of commodity turnover with Belarus ". Including due to alignment of trade balance as now Leningrad Region exports to Belarus more than goods, than gets...
